Yes, both Cebra and SuperAGI offer a Free Trial.
Cebra is designed for Academics, Healthcare Professionals, Scientists and Uncommon Use Cases.
SuperAGI is designed for AI Researchers, Data Science, Software Developers, Startups and Tech Companies and Uncommon Use Cases.
Pricing details for both Cebra and SuperAGI are unavailable at this time. Contact the respective providers for more information.
Cebra offers several advantages, including Unmatched Data Compression, Holistic Data Analysis, High Accuracy Decoding, Cross-Species Utility and many more functionalities.
The cons of Cebra may include a Specialized Knowledge Requirement, Complex Setup for Novices.
SuperAGI offers several advantages, including Developer-Focused, Community Support, Extensibility, Research and Development and many more functionalities.
The cons of SuperAGI may include a Complexity, Resource Intensity.
